Burning Question: Should a playoff contender trade for an injured superstar like Anthony Davis?

Front offices, fans and fantasy managers share the same pain: news cycles now compress weeks of rumor into hours, but the crucial decision — trade now to win now or wait and protect long-term depth — still comes down to messy medical reports, insurance clauses and an honest assessment of the championship window. In 2026, that decision is more technical and higher-stakes than ever.

Quick answer (inverted pyramid): yes—but only when three conditions align

  • Clear, independent medical read that returns a high-probability timeline for playoff availability.
  • Insurance or contractual protections that blunt the financial downside and preserve future flexibility.
  • Championship-window math which shows the expected net benefit (probability-weighted) exceeds the cost in assets and years.

If any one of those is missing — especially the medical certainty — the trade shifts from calculated risk to gamble. Below is a playbook for how smart contenders should evaluate a deal for an injured star such as Anthony Davis (and how to structure a transaction to protect a "win now" decision).

Why the calculus changed in 2026

Late 2025 and early 2026 saw three developments that matter to this decision:

  • Independent medical panels are standard. More teams demand third-party MRIs and consensus reads before closing trades. That reduces asymmetric information for buyers.
  • Insurance market innovations. Underwriters now offer parametric and milestone-based policies tailored to playoff availability and return-to-play (RTP) dates rather than blunt season-long covers.
  • Analytics matured from averages to probability distributions. Front offices now routinely model a player's return as a probability curve (e.g., 60% chance healthy by playoffs, 30% limited, 10% out), and incorporate that into expected-win models rather than binary healthy/¬healthy assumptions.

That means you can no longer make a purely qualitative call. You need a replicated process that synthesizes medical science, insurance economics and championship-window math.

Step 1 — Read the medical timeline like a GM

Every injury is different. Instead of asking "When will he be back?" ask, "How likely is he to be back at the end-of-season intensity needed for playoff rotations?" Medical reports should be translated into probability bands:

  • Structural damage (ligament tear, fracture requiring surgery): low-probability quick return; higher long-term re-injury risk. Surgery timelines are usually fixed and predictable, but RTP performance variance increases.
  • Soft-tissue (muscle strains, tendonitis flare): higher short-term uncertainty but generally quicker RTP. Re-occurrence is a realistic scenario.
  • Overuse/stress reactions: calendar-sensitive. Conservative management reduces risk but pushes timelines.

Actions for decision-makers:

  • Obtain the original MRI and at least two independent reads (team doctor + two external specialists).
  • Demand a recovery-protocol timeline with milestones (e.g., full contact practice date, limited minutes, expected minutes at playoff start).
  • Translate those milestones into probabilities — create three scenarios (optimistic, median, pessimistic) and assign likelihoods.

Example: Translating a report

If independent reads converge on a moderate soft-tissue diagnosis with an RTP window of 4–8 weeks, a reasonable probability distribution might be: 55% available at 80–90% by playoffs, 30% available at 50–80% (limited), 15% not ready. Those bands feed directly into expected-value models.

Step 2 — Insurance: the modern safety net

Insurance used to be an afterthought. Now it's a negotiable, priced element of the trade. In 2026 there are three insurance strategies to consider:

  1. Seller-side indemnity: The team trading away the injured player offers a partial indemnity for pre-existing conditions. This can be a cash settlement or protected picks.
  2. Buyer-purchased RTP/milestone policy: Insurers now sell covers that pay if the player is unable to be on the active playoff roster by a specified date. Premiums vary by probability bands and the player's injury history.
  3. Loss-of-value (LOV) policies: These cover a percentage of salary if the player's career is impacted. They are expensive but available for star contracts.

Practical checklist:

  • Get an insurance term sheet before finalizing trade terms — premiums and payout triggers materially change asset valuations.
  • Price the worst-case scenario (no playoff availability) with and without insurance — the difference is the effective insurance value.
  • Use escrow structures: a portion of outgoing assets can be escrowed and released if the injured player is cleared by a milestone date.

Step 3 — Championship-window math: expected-value model

At the core of the decision is a probabilistic cost-benefit model. Here is a compact framework your analytics team should run:

Inputs

  • Probability of availability at the start of playoffs (P_A).
  • Projected marginal playoff wins contributed when healthy (W_H) — derived from playoff SPM/plus-minus adjusted for opponent strength.
  • Projected marginal wins when limited (W_L).
  • Trade cost in assets and years converted to equivalent expected wins (C_wins).
  • Insurance payout (I), expressed in wins saved or cash equivalent to wins.

Expected net-win equation

Expected net wins = P_A*W_H + (1 - P_A - P_out)*W_L - C_wins + (I converted to wins).

Decision rule: execute the trade if expected net wins > 0 and the distribution satisfies organizational risk tolerance (e.g., downside loss < defined cap).

Sample calculation (simplified)

Assume: P_A = 0.6, W_H = 3 playoff wins added, W_L = 1, C_wins = 2.0 (assets equal to two expected playoff wins), Insurance value = 0.5 wins. Expected net wins = 0.6*3 + 0.3*1 - 2 + 0.5 = 1.8 + 0.3 - 2 + 0.5 = 0.6 wins. Positive expected value — trade justified if the club values a marginal 0.6 playoff-win above the risk tolerance.

This calculation forces clarity: it translates the messy medical jargon and the emotional urge to "go for it" into a number the board can evaluate.

Step 4 — Roster construction & contingency planning

Trading for an injured star is not merely about the player: it's about how the rest of the roster adapts. Consider these roster consequences:

  • Depth hit: Are you giving up rotation players and young wings who cover playoff minutes if the star is delayed? If so, you need a backup plan or temporary veteran additions.
  • Contract years: Does the player's contract align with your remaining window? Acquiring a one-year rental for a 38-year-old is different than adding a three-year core piece.
  • Usage and chemistry: Can your offensive system absorb a high-usage injured star immediately? Sometimes mid-season integration causes friction that reduces near-term win probability.
  • Lineup resilience: Build or preserve lineups that can win without the star for the first round — depth buys insurance.

Actionable output:

  • Before offering draft capital, identify two contingency veterans (minimum) you can acquire with non-core assets to shore up rotations if the star is delayed.
  • Simulate lineups for first-round matchups with and without the star to estimate series-level win probability shifts, not just single-game impact.

Step 5 — Trade structures that shift risk

Front offices in 2026 are creative. Use trade mechanics to move downside risk back to the seller or to neutral third parties.

  • Protected picks and escalators: Give better compensation only if the player clears medical milestones.
  • Conditional swaps: Allow the acquiring team to return a future pick if the player is not playable by a set playoff date.
  • Escrowed assets: Place a portion of picks or cash in escrow that releases upon milestone completion.
  • Salary offsets and buyout clauses: If insurers cover a share of salary, structure a buyout mechanism to maintain cap flexibility if the player does not return.

Precedents and lessons

Past examples teach two themes: timing matters and integration matters. The 2019 trade that sent a prime Anthony Davis to the Lakers reshaped a franchise and delivered a championship within two seasons — that move was a low-medical-risk blockbuster at the time. Conversely, high-upside moves for injured stars that lacked medical clarity or roster integration plans have fallen short. The difference is process.

In 2026, teams that lost out were those that treated medical uncertainty as an emotional binary and failed to quantify expected outcomes. Winners treated it as a statistical distribution and used insurance and conditional trade mechanics to limit downside.

Warning signs: when to walk away

  • Medical reads diverge significantly or hinge on one ambiguous test result.
  • Seller refuses any conditional language or indemnification.
  • Insurance is either unavailable or priced prohibitive relative to the cost of assets surrendered.
  • Trade destroys your depth and leaves your core vulnerable if the star misses the playoffs.

Final verdict — the Anthony Davis dilemma distilled

Acquiring a top-tier injured star like Anthony Davis can be a transformative win-now move — but it must be executed as a calculated, hedged transaction. In 2026, the edge goes to teams that:

  • Convert medical timelines into probability distributions.
  • Price and buy insurance protections that align with playoff milestones.
  • Quantify championship-window impacts in expected wins and set clear risk tolerances before negotiations begin.

If you can’t do all three, the safer long-term play is to preserve assets and look for lower-variance upgrades. If you can do all three well, the upside — a real shot at a title this season — can justify the cost.
